Objective

The Lending Quality Assurance Analyst ensures the accuracy, compliance, and integrity of consumer lending operations. This role is responsible for auditing loan files, identifying systematic issues, and driving continuous improvement through data-driven insights and policy recommendations. The analyst plays a critical role in mitigating risk, enhancing operational efficiency, and supporting the credit union’s commitment to exceptional member service.

Duties and Responsibilities
  • Conducts comprehensive audits of loan files to ensure compliance with credit union policies, procedures, and regulatory requirements.
  • Leads quality assurance reviews for real estate secured loans, including HELOCs, ensuring compliance with HMDA and all regulatory requirements.
  • Oversees end-to-end audits for loan processing and underwriting, driving improvements in accuracy, risk management, and operational efficiency.
  • Validates underwriting decisions and confirms adherence to credit policy and risk tolerance.
  • Monitors performance of automated decisioning tools and validates credit scoring models.
  • Investigates discrepancies and recurring errors to identify root causes across processes, systems, and personnel.
  • Develops and implements remediation, when necessary, in collaboration with department leadership.
  • Tracks progress resolution and measures effectiveness of implemented changes.
  • Prepares detailed written reports summarizing audit findings, trends, and risk exposure.
  • Conducts targeted reviews of third-party vendors involved in the lending process to ensure quality and compliance standards are met.
  • Presents actionable insights and recommendations to leadership on a monthly and quarterly basis.
  • Maintains accurate documentation of quality control activities for regulatory and internal audit purposes.
  • Recommends policy changes based on audit results, regulatory updates, and best practices.
  • Supports development of training materials to address identified gaps and reinforce quality standards.
  • Collaborates with other departments to ensure alignment, resolve system-related issues, and seamless member experiences.

Required Qualifications
  • College graduate or equivalent work experience with required loan training and certification
  • Minimum three to five years of experience in consumer lending, underwriting, or quality assurance
  • Strong knowledge of state and federal lending regulations
  • Strong knowledge of credit policies, procedures, industry terminology, and risk management principles
  • Proficiency in lending platforms and data analysis tools
  • Exceptional attention to detail, analytical thinking, and communication skills
